Abstract
The present invention is a cyclization process utilizing the catalyst copper aluminum borate which process comprises the step of contacting (1) a compound having a fragment in which a carbon-containing chain of at least three atoms in sequence is bonded at one end thereof to a nitrogen, oxygen, or sulfur atom, and at the opposite end to a carbon, nitrogen, oxygen, or sulfur atom, where the latter are bonded to at least one hydrogen atom; with (2) a catalyst comprising at least one member selected from the group consisting of copper aluminum borate and zero valent copper on a support comprising aluminum borate, under conditions sufficient to effect ring closure between the ends of the fragment to obtain a compound comprising a heterocyclic ring.
